Facebook previously had a feature called "Nearby Friends" which allowed users to see their friends' approximate real-time locations. The feature was opt-in only, meaning you had to manually turn it on to share your location, and you could only see the locations of friends who also had the feature active. This was a legitimate way to know if a friend was nearby. It also allowed you to choose who could see your location (e.g., all friends, a custom list), giving users significant control over their privacy.
